PSA: Blue Iris hardware accelerated decode can destroy Blue Iris and System reliability

5/10/2024 update/rewrite

I know this warning is called out in the Troubleshooting Toolkit but I think it's worth calling out directly again.

At the beginning of April I started noticing that my Blue Iris install was getting frozen camera streams and the system was degrading to the point that the Windows instance needed to be regularly hard reset. Initially I thought it was due to KB5035853 as others were reporting similar issues. You can clearly see system stability drop off after KB5035853 was installed as I had to keep hard resetting the machine:
Other symptoms during that time:
- remote desktop stops responding or fails with random error codes
- console logon screen stays black
- console logon screen slowly allows logon

So I uninstalled KB5035853. But after uninstalling KB5035853 my system was still crashing or Blue Iris was winding up with broken/stuck streams. I started thinking about the only other change I made which was related to passing through my GPU in Proxmox to my Blue Iris VM. Undoing that change didn't help with reliablity.

The only change I made which helped reliability was disabling Blue Iris's global GPU usage feature (which I had enabled ~beginning of April):
disable Blue Iris GPU use
disable Blue Iris GPU use
Once I turned that off, Blue Iris and system stability returned:
I run BI on Win 11 23H2 22631.3296 in a virtual machine running on Proxmox 8.03.
